Signs and Obstructions. Tenant shall not obstruct or permit the obstruction of light, halls, Common Areas, roofs, parapets, stairways or entrances to the Building or the Premises and will not affix, paint, erect or inscribe any sign, projection, awning, signal or advertisement of any kind to any part of the Building or the Premises, including the inside or outside of the windows or doors, without the written consent of Landlord. Landlord shall have the right to withdraw such consent at any time and to require Tenant to remove any sign, projection, awning, signal or advertisement to be affixed to the Building or the Premises. If such work is done by Tenant through any person, firm or corporation not designated by Landlord, or without the express written consent of Landlord, Landlord shall have the right to remove such signs, projections, awnings, signals or advertisements without being liable to the Tenant by reason thereof and to charge the cost of such removal to Tenant as Additional Rent, payable within ten (10) days of Landlord's demand therefor.
